We join you in lifting up the fatherless, the orphans, and all who feel abandoned or alone, knowing that our Heavenly Father is the ultimate Provider and Comforter. Your heart for these precious souls is evident, and we stand with you in prayer, trusting that God will move mightily in their lives. You have shared many scriptures that remind us of God’s heart for the vulnerable, and we cling to His promises as we intercede.

The pain of feeling fatherless or abandoned is profound, and the enemy often seeks to exploit this brokenness with lies of worthlessness, despair, or the false promise of fulfillment in worldly relationships or human affection. But we know that only God can fill the deepest longings of the heart. As you’ve rightly noted, salvation in Jesus Christ is the only true refuge and security for every soul. Without Him, all other efforts—no matter how well-intentioned—fall short of eternal significance. It is only through Christ that we are adopted as sons and daughters into the family of God, receiving the love, identity, and inheritance that the world cannot provide.

We are also reminded of the importance of invoking the name of Jesus in our prayers, for it is by His name alone that we have access to the Father. As Scripture declares, *"There is salvation in no one else, for there is no other name under heaven that is given among men, by which we must be saved!"* (Acts 4:12, WEB). Your prayers are powerful when lifted in the name of Jesus, for He is the mediator between God and humanity (1 Timothy 2:5). If there are those among the fatherless who do not yet know Christ, we pray that the Holy Spirit would draw them to repentance and faith in Him, for He is the only One who can heal their deepest wounds and give them eternal hope.
